Any chemical treatment, dye, perm, etc., will add stress to your hair. A dark color will contrast too much with your scalp and make your hair look thinner. Be conserative and have some highlighting done which will add depth. Also, get a cut above the collar to reduce the pull on your hair. Be sure to use a good quality shampoo, conditioner and other hair products.



Biotin is a good dietary supplement for hair. Be aware though you are not going to get instant results from it but you're likely to see a difference in several months. Remember this is working from the inside out. As a bonus, you'll probably find you also have stronger nails.
